案例研究:在LegacyFin银行的混合环境中优化数据基础设施

执行摘要

LegacyFin银行是一家历史悠久的金融机构,起源于大型机计算,于2025年启动了一项项目,利用ArchiMate的技术层该举措专注于将基于传统大型机的数据库服务与现代网络附加存储(NAS)集成以实现文件访问,旨在提升可靠性、可扩展性和性能,同时减少停机时间。

通过采用ArchiMate中的节点、设备、系统软件、数据对象、通信网络和技术服务等元素,银行可视化了其基础设施,识别了瓶颈并规划了迁移。结果实现了数据访问速度提升30%,维护成本降低15%,并更好地支持了数字银行服务。本案例研究深入探讨了技术层的概念,提供详细解释和实例以说明其应用。

公司背景

LegacyFin银行为超过500万客户提供零售银行、贷款和投资管理等服务。该银行成立于20世纪70年代,依赖混合IT环境:使用传统大型机处理交易,采用现代存储解决方案管理客户文档等非结构化数据。面临的挑战包括系统孤岛导致的数据检索缓慢、过时硬件带来的高能耗,以及备份效率低下引发的合规风险。

What is ArchiMate?

为应对这些问题,银行的IT架构师利用ArchiMate的技术层对基础设施进行建模,独立于业务层和应用层,专注于支持应用的物理和逻辑组件。

关键技术层概念与关系

ArchiMate的技术层描述了实现应用组件的硬件、软件和网络。它包括主动结构(节点、设备、系统软件)、行为(技术服务、功能)和被动结构(如数据对象等数据对象)。关键关系包括实现关系(下层元素如何实现上层元素)、关联关系(松散连接)和分配关系(软件部署到硬件)。

技术服务

技术服务代表由技术元素提供的外部可见行为,通常作为应用程序的接口。

  • 图示示例:“数据库服务”和“文件访问服务”是技术服务(以圆角矩形表示)。上层的“技术服务”对其进行了聚合,提供统一的数据管理能力。
  • 通用示例:由服务器硬件实现的网页托管服务(例如,AWS EC2提供计算服务)或由SMTP服务器实现的电子邮件服务。在LegacyFin银行的案例中,数据库服务处理客户账户的结构化查询,而文件访问服务则管理贷款申请的文档检索。

节点

节点是计算资源,包括托管系统软件和数据对象的硬件和软件环境。

  • 图示示例:“大型机”是一个节点(矩形图标),托管DBMS和CICS。
  • 通用示例:数据中心中的服务器集群(例如,运行容器的Kubernetes节点)或云中的虚拟机。在LegacyFin银行,大型机节点处理高吞吐量的交易,如实时余额查询,确保全天候运营的可靠性。

系统软件

系统软件为应用程序提供平台服务,如操作系统或中间件。

  • 图示示例:“DBMS”(系统软件的圆形图标)运行在大型机上,实现数据库服务。“System I”(可能是操作系统或基础设施软件)位于其下方并相关联。
  • 通用示例:运行在Linux操作系统上的Oracle数据库(DBMS),或提供HTTP服务的Apache Web服务器。在银行中,IBM DB2等DBMS用于管理合规报告的关联数据,而CICS(客户信息控制系统,一种事务服务器)负责在线交易处理,例如ATM取款。

设备

设备是物理计算资源,与逻辑节点不同。

  • 图示示例:“NAS 文件服务器”(计算机图标)是一种实现文件访问服务的设备。
  • 通用示例:一个存储阵列,如戴尔EMC Isilon,或一台打印机设备。在LegacyFin,NAS设备存储客户合同和图像,使欺诈检测团队能够快速访问。

构件

构件表示部署在节点或设备上的数据对象或文件。

  • 图示示例:“数据文件”(文件夹图标)是NAS文件服务器访问的构件。
  • 通用示例:一个包含销售数据的CSV文件或一个二进制可执行文件。在银行的场景中,数据文件包括PDF贷款文件或用于审计的日志文件,部署在整个基础设施中以实现冗余。

通信网络

通信网络连接节点和设备以实现数据交换。

  • 图示示例:“局域网”(网络图标)将主机和NAS文件服务器关联起来。
  • 通用示例:连接分支机构的广域网,或用于安全内部流量的虚拟局域网。LegacyFin的局域网实现了主机数据库与NAS文件之间的无缝数据同步,例如实时更新客户记录。

关键关系

  • 实现:展示具体元素如何实现抽象元素(实心箭头,白色三角形箭头头)。例如,数据库管理系统实现数据库服务;NAS文件服务器实现文件访问服务。示例:在云迁移中,虚拟机实现计算服务。
  • 关联:无向链接(实线)。例如,主机通过局域网与NAS关联以实现数据共享。示例:将防火墙设备与网络关联以实现安全。
  • 其他:服务或访问关系(例如,NAS为数据文件提供服务)表示行为依赖。流向箭头可能表示数据流动,如主机向NAS发起查询。

这些概念使架构师能够整体化地建模基础设施,从服务追溯到物理资产。

ArchiMate 技术层图

该图展示了LegacyFin的数据基础设施:

【图示描述:顶部,“技术服务”分为左侧的“数据库服务”和右侧的“文件访问服务”。数据库服务由“数据库管理系统”(系统软件)在“主机”(节点)上实现,该主机还包含“CICS”。文件访问服务由“NAS文件服务器”(设备)实现,该设备访问“数据文件”(构件)。主机与NAS通过“局域网”(通信网络)关联,主机下方有“系统I”。】

图示详细说明

  1. 技术服务: 集成数据库和文件服务,实现全面的数据处理。
  2. 数据库服务: 由主机节点上的数据库管理系统实现,支持事务完整性(例如,银行转账的ACID特性)。
  3. 文件访问服务: 由NAS设备实现,支持共享文件访问(例如,多用户文档编辑的NFS协议)。
  4. 主机(节点): 托管系统软件如数据库管理系统和CICS,体现了一个计算密集型环境。
  5. NAS文件服务器(设备): 物理存储硬件,与数据文件等资产相关联。
  6. 局域网(通信网络): 促进关联,确保低延迟连接(例如,内部数据传输的以太网)。
  7. 关系: 从软件/硬件到服务的实现箭头;用于连接性的关联。

此视角突出了基础设施依赖关系,有助于容量规划。

实施与成果

利用该模型,LegacyFin实施了升级:将部分数据库管理系统工作负载迁移至云等效环境,同时保留主机用于关键路径,并通过光纤增强局域网。NAS通过RAID技术扩展以实现冗余。

关键成果:

  • 定量: 数据查询速度提升30%;通过优化主机利用率,能耗降低20%。
  • 定性: 通过在设备间复制资产,提升了灾难恢复能力。
  • 战略: 模型指导了混合云战略,与AWS S3集成以扩展文件存储。

影响示例:在高峰时段,实现的服务在无故障情况下处理了50%更多的交易;资产管理工作将合规审计时间减少了一半。

经验教训与ArchiMate优势

ArchiMate的技术层提供了:

  • 模块化: 元素易于替换(例如,在模型中用云存储替代NAS)。
  • 可追溯性: 将资产与服务关联,有助于识别单点故障,例如对主机的过度依赖。
  • 沟通: 图表弥合了IT与高管之间的差距,使用了诸如“NAS如同通过LAN走廊连接的文件柜”之类的例子。
  • 可扩展性: 扩展至完整的视图,包含安全资产(例如加密密钥)。

挑战包括对动态元素(例如虚拟网络)进行建模,通过与应用层分层解决。

通用经验:使用节点进行逻辑分组(例如服务器集群);使用设备表示物理资产(例如物联网传感器);始终通过现实世界的类比来举例,以获得利益相关者的认可。

Visual Paradigm 的 AI 驱动 ArchiMate 工具如何帮助企业架构师

Visual Paradigm 是由开放集团认证的 ArchiMate 3 工具,为企业的架构(EA)建模提供强大支持。其AI 功能,于2025年底推出并增强,通过生成式AI显著加速 ArchiMate 图表绘制。关键组件包括AI 图表生成器(在 Visual Paradigm 桌面版中)以及AI 聊天机器人(可通过 Visual Paradigm 在线版访问,并集成到桌面版中)。

这些工具允许您使用自然语言提示创建、优化和分析 ArchiMate 图表,减少手动工作量,同时确保符合 ArchiMate 标准。

AI ArchiMate 工具的几个关键帮助方式

  1. 通过文本提示即时生成图表
    • 用通俗英语描述一个场景、需求或主题,AI 将生成一个完整且结构化的 ArchiMate 图表。
    • 支持所有层级(业务、应用、技术、动机、实施与迁移)及关系。
    • 示例提示:“为一家零售公司的数字化转型为电子商务生成一个 ArchiMate 图表,包括订单履行流程、库存管理应用和云基础设施。”
    • 输出:一个分层图表,包含业务流程、应用服务和技术节点等元素。
  1. 支持所有官方 ArchiMate 视图
    • AI 根据25个以上的官方视图(例如动机、战略、能力、技术、实施)来构建图表。
    • 针对利益相关者进行定制:指定受众(例如高管、IT团队)和语气(正式、技术性)。
    • 有助于快速创建面向特定利益相关者的视图,提升沟通效率。

Best ArchiMate Software

  1. 节省时间并提升生产力
    • 将图表绘制时间减少高达90%,实现元素布局、关系和版式的自动化。
    • 非常适合敏捷企业架构项目、工作坊或快速原型设计的初步草图。
    • 使架构师能够专注于分析、验证和战略制定,而非手动绘图。
  2. 可编辑且可优化的输出
    • 生成的图表可在 Visual Paradigm 桌面版中完全编辑。
    • 在 AI 聊天机器人中使用后续提示进行优化:“添加支付网关”或“展示安全相关的风险流”。
    • 导入桌面版以使用高级功能,如 TOGAF 集成、协作和版本控制。
  3. 合规性与质量保证
    • 确保图表符合 ArchiMate 3 规范(词汇、符号、语法)。
    • 在图表旁生成解释或摘要,用于文档编制。
  4. 与更广泛的 EA 工作流程集成
    • 与 TOGAF ADM 引导式流程相结合。
    • 适用于“现状”与“目标”模型对比、差距分析或迁移规划。
    • 示例用例:车队管理灾难协调——AI 生成跨层视图,用于业务协调、应用接口和网络技术。

如何开始

  • 桌面版: 工具 > AI 图表 > 选择 ArchiMate 视角 > 输入提示(需企业版以获得完整的 ArchiMate 支持)。
  • 在线 AI 聊天机器人: 在 chat.visual-paradigm.com 进行聊天——通过对话式优化,然后导出/导入。
  • 提供免费试用;在线版本提供基础访问权限。

这一 AI 集成使 ArchiMate 建模对初学者更加友好,同时赋能专家更快地迭代。对于需要在各领域快速且一致地生成可视化成果的复杂企业而言,尤其具有价值。如果您正在从事 EA 项目,它能将数小时的手动工作转化为几分钟的战略优化。

结论

本案例研究展示了 LegacyFin 银行中 ArchiMate 技术层的实际应用,说明了节点、设备和服务等概念如何用于建模复杂基础设施。通过从大型机事务处理到 NAS 文件共享的详细示例,该方法确保了系统的一致性和高效性。对于采用混合架构的组织而言,ArchiMate 提供了一个强大的框架,用于可视化、优化和未来适应,将抽象的 IT 转化为可操作的洞察。

Leave a Reply